Web23 sep. 2015 · Accreditation - IPART 23 Sep 2015. On 23 September 2015, the ACCC made a Final Decision to accredit IPART under Part 9 of the Water Charge (Infrastructure) Rules 2010 (WCIR). The Final Decision can be accessed from the link below. See: IPART application for accreditation under the water charge (infrastructure) rules.
